TSAT Trays for Transport, Storage and Automation
TSAT (Transport, Storage, and Automation) trays are designed to support secure movement and staging of PCBs and electronic assemblies across manufacturing and testing processes. These trays are built to minimize both mechanical stress and electrostatic discharge risk.
TSAT trays are widely used where automation compatibility and dimensional standardization are required.
Key characteristics include:
Designed for transport and staging cycles
ESD-safe material construction
Ergonomic handling structure
Automation-friendly dimensions
Multi-size PCB accommodation
Stable pocket positioning
Reduced handling error risk
They help maintain consistent part flow through automated systems.
Custom PCB Handling Trays for EMS Operations
Thermopack PCB trays are developed for safe storage and handling of printed circuit boards and assembled modules. Tray designs are customized to match PCB dimensions, connector layouts, and support points.
These trays protect boards from bending, surface contact, and contamination during production and shipment.
PCB tray design options include:
Custom cavity layout per board size
ESD-safe plastic grades
Stackable tray formats
Board support ribs and pockets
Clean handling surface design
Automation and test-line compatibility
Warehouse-friendly stacking profiles
They improve board safety across handling stages.
Controlled ESD Protection for Sensitive Components
Electrostatic discharge (ESD) control is critical in electronics manufacturing. Thermopack EMS trays are produced using conductive or dissipative materials designed to maintain safe electrostatic resistance levels.
Defined ESD value ranges ensure trays are suitable for handling sensitive electronic assemblies without risk of static-related damage.
ESD protection aspects include:
Controlled surface resistance ranges
Conductive or dissipative material options
Tested ESD performance values
Safe handling resistance levels
Reduced static charge buildup
Protection for sensitive PCBs and components
Support for ESD-safe work zones
Our trays are developed to align with recognized ESD handling practices.
